Pricing strategies are equally essential in snagging those deals. Retailers often use dynamic pricing, adjusting prices based on stock levels, demand, or time remaining in a sale. For example, they might lower prices on less popular colors or sizes first, leaving the most in-demand options for later discounts. By understanding these patterns, you can predict when a specific variant might become cheaper. Use tools like browser extensions or price-tracking apps that monitor price fluctuations in real time. These tools can notify you as soon as a variant drops to your target price, saving you the effort of constantly refreshing pages. Additionally, some stores run flash sales or exclusive promotions that focus on specific variants, so keeping an eye on their marketing campaigns helps you jump in at the right moment.

What Tools Can I Use to Track Price Drops Automatically?
Did you know that 60% of online shoppers rely on price alert tools? You can use price alert tools like Honey or CamelCamelCamel to automatically track price drops on your favorite items. Additionally, stock tracking apps like Keepa help monitor availability and discounts. These tools save you time and guarantee you never miss a deal, making your shopping smarter and more efficient.
